The r/k selection is a theory in ecology. It relates to the selection of traits in organisms that trade off between quantity and quality of offspring. Those organisms that emphasize on quantity of offsprings are considered to be under r selection and those organisms that emphasize on quality of offsprings are considered to be under k selection.

where r is the maximum growth rate of the population(N), K is the carrying capacity and dN/dt denotes the rate of change of population with respect to time.

Some good examples of r selected organisms are small rodents, like rats, rabbits and small herbivores like gazzle. An r selected organism is characterised by high fecundity(fertility), shorter life span, early sexual maturity and the ability to disperse offspring widely. R selected organism predominate in unstable and unpredictable environments where specialization has little advantage in survival. Less crowded ecological systems also promote r type selection.

In case of small a herbivore like gazzle, it's food source which is grass is available in abundance, there is no competition amongst gazzle for food and shelter. So those gazzles which can reproduce faster will be able to take advantage of the abundant food source. So the focus for them is on quantity of offspring not quality. Besides this as they are predated upon by carnivores, they are not able to reach the carrying capacity of the food source. Hence not affected by the K factor at all and are solely driven by rate of reproduction, the r factor.

On the other hand, good examples of K selected organisms are predators like owls, lions, wolves or large herbivores like elephants or the blue whale. A K selected organism is characterized by production of fewer offspring, extensive parental care until they mature and longer life expectancy. Stable and predictable environments favour K selected organisms and unlike r selected organisms, they have population close to the maximum carrying capacity. In this case specialization of traits help K selected organisms maintain their competitiveness and hence K selected organism are highly specialized.

Let us examine the case of lions a highly k selected organism. They are on top of their food chain and require a large population of herbivores to sustain them, they have no natural predators and the biggest factor affecting them is the limitation of their food source. Hence they are limited by the carrying capacity of their territory. They cannot reproduce like rabbits, if they did so then they will not have enough to eat. Since they cannot have numerous offsprings it becomes necessary that the few they have, get the best chance of success, this is achieved by higher degree of parental care. These conditions automatically result in K selected organisms having higher family value, intelligence and complex social structure.
